About this Role

                                                                

We are seeking to appoint an innovative and inspirational Principal to be the 29th leader of our school.   This is a great opportunity for a highly successful senior leader to join an aspirational and successful school.

 We are looking for someone who can demonstrate strong achievements at a senior level, who is able to lead our school to further success.  The ideal candidate will have a strong understanding of all areas of school leadership including school improvement, finance, health & safety, safeguarding, staffing and teaching & learning. 

 We are justifiably proud to be one of the highest attaining 11-16 comprehensive schools in Kirklees and are regularly, heavily, oversubscribed.   All our key performance measures are higher than the local and national averages.  We were awarded ‘Good’ in all areas by Ofsted in November 2019 and, at our most recent inspection, in February 2025, Ofsted judged that "King James’s School has taken effective action to maintain the standards identified at the previous inspection". 

 We serve a suburban area and several villages to the south and east of Huddersfield. We have been a Single Academy Trust since we converted in 2012, but can trace our origin back to 1608 when we were given the charter by King James I.  We have a strong and committed staff who are proud to work here. There are 7 members of our Senior Leadership Group, 56 teachers (52.60.4fte) and 56 associate staff (42.54fte). Our current budget allocation is £7.2m with £336,000 to support Pupil Premium students.
